Bmw 600
The BMW 600 was developed as a four seater Isetta and was the first BMW to use the twin boxer of the motorcycle fame. The engine was put behind the rear axle and the car had a front door and one normal door on the right side that gave access to the rear seats. The 582 cc engine developed almost 20 BHP and the maximum speed was 103 kph. The car could reach 100 kph in 58 seconds….
The 600 was introduced in 1957 and production ceased in November 1959 with just over 34000 cars completed, but it was BMW’s best seller during the times that the big limousines were really struggling. Shown are a couple of examples taken at the Essen Technoclassica in 2004
